Zelda Williams - photo #89

Zelda Williams, photo #1082615
Zelda Williams pic #1082614 837x1222
Zelda Williams pic #1082615 1000x1500 1
Zelda Williams pic #1082616 1240x827

Zelda Williams photo #1082615 (89 of 6)
Added: 2018-11-12 00:00:00
Size: 1000x1500 px (0 Kb)


More Zelda Williams photos

Zelda Williams pic #911749 1470x1122
Zelda Williams pic #1082555 950x1200
Zelda Williams pic #1082549 1997x3000 1
Zelda Williams pic #1082572 1000x1500